Senate calls for removal of CAC Registrar-General over repeated snub of lawmakers

The Senate has called for the removal of the Registrar-General of the Corporate Affairs Commission (CAC) over what it described as repeated disregard for invitations from lawmakers. Senators expressed concern that the official failed to appear before the chamber despite several summons to address key issues.

Lawmakers said the refusal to honour invitations undermines the authority of the National Assembly and weakens accountability. They stressed that heads of government agencies must respect oversight functions and cooperate with legislative inquiries.

During plenary, some senators argued that such actions set a bad example for other public officials. They maintained that public institutions must operate with transparency and remain answerable to elected representatives.

The Senate therefore urged the appropriate authorities to take necessary steps, including considering the Registrar-General’s removal. Members insisted that mutual respect between government arms is vital for good governance and effective public service delivery.
